   This site is managed by Brian Golding. If you feel that you have something of
   interest to other evolutionary biologists please send me [42]e-mail and I will
   put it on these pages. These pages are for evolutionary biologists (population
   genetics, and related fields). If there is a message that seems too distant to
   these purposes, it will be deleted or worse, edited at my discretion to read "the
   evolution of .."..

   General [43]INSTRUCTIONS are available for the EvolDir. It is my policy that
   commercial notices are not permitted except in the announcement section and at my
   discretion (send emails with the subject header "EvolDir -for announcement
   section" to me at [44]Golding@McMaster.CA). [45]SPAM of any sort is not tolerated
   but some may occassionally, but only temporally, escape me.
